  9. A has faster startup, and short freeze time. B has slower startup, and long freeze time. In awakening, they startup faster and do more damage (not 100% on the damage, but I believe that to be true). Players used SB since it combined the startup of A with the freeze of B.   12. Dust, which is the D button, is very similar in function to P4U's AB. For example, 5D in GG is a universal overhead, and 2D is a universal low. As you're aware, 5AB in P4U is a universal overhead, and 2AB is a universal low. Just like 5AB in Persona, 5D in GG launches the opponent and you can do an air combo (Dust gains a wallsplat in Xrd, like AB~D in P4U).   21. GRD Vorpal occurs when you have more GRD than your opponent after the countdown on the grid. You get bonus damage & the ability to chainshift.
